[0016] Referring now to Figure 1, a block diagram depicts the device of the present invention. The device preferably includes a transmitter 11, an antenna 12 for transmitting UWB pulses, an antenna 13 for receiving return signals, a signal processing device 14 for analyzing these return signals, and a data processing device for processing the signal data. 15 and a display 16 for displaying these results. The pulses from the antenna 12 detect the object 17 of interest, and these return signals are reflected on the antenna 13.

[0017] There is a transmitter 11 in the prototype version of the system, which includes a 2×2 solid-state broadband antenna array 12. A radiation pulse is emitted from the antenna array 12, the rise time of the pulse is approximately 100-500 picoseconds, and its fall time is approximately 5-10 nanoseconds. Abstract

A method and system are disclosed for detecting objects of interest in a target area using ultra wide band (UWB) RF signals. A transmitter and antenna array generate ultra wide band RF impulsive signals that are used to probe a target area that may include an object of interest. An antenna and a signal processor receive return signals from the target area and process the return signal to generatea set of coordinates. The coordinates of the processed return signals are compared to coordinates of known objects in a pre-existing database to determine whether there is a match between the return signal and a known object. When there is an indication of a match, the existence of the known object is displayed to an operator of the system.

Technical field [0001] The present invention relates to a device and method for detecting objects using time-domain pulse signals, and more particularly to a device and method for detecting objects that are visually obstructed using ultra-wideband (UWB) RF signals. Background technique [0002] UWB technology has been around for decades and has been used in radar-based applications in the past. The development of high-speed switching technology makes UWB technology more attractive for low-cost user communication applications. Many companies are now working on R&D plans that are studying the extension of UWB technology to high-speed communications, and the FCC is setting emission limits, which will allow UWB communications systems to be used on an unauthorized basis. [0003] UWB radio equipment is an RF communication device that uses high-bandwidth microwave pulses to transmit digital data with very low power density on a wide frequency spectrum.
